What to ask Maryland Stamps & Coins before you buy

Every firm answers these differently, and the answers are what separate them. We do not publish fee or pricing data for the companies in this directory, so take these to the company directly and get the answers in writing.

  • What is the total price including shipping and insurance?
  • What would you pay to buy this same item back from me today?
  • Is the metal shipped insured and tracked, and what happens if it arrives damaged?
  • What is the return window, and does it differ for graded coins?
  • For graded coins, which grading service certified them and what is the certification number?
  • How is payment taken, and does the price change between quote and settlement?

What should I check before buying gold or silver from any dealer?

Ask for the total price in writing including shipping and insurance, and ask what the dealer will pay to buy the same item back on the day you buy it. That gap is the real cost of the transaction. Confirm the return window, ask whether the metal ships insured and tracked, and for coins sold as graded, confirm which grading service certified them.
